自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 Day_11_算法训练营第十一天 | LC_150. 逆波兰表达式求值 LC_239. 滑动窗口最大值 LC_ 347.前 K 个高频元素

【代码】Day_11_算法训练营第十一天 | LC_150. 逆波兰表达式求值 LC_239. 滑动窗口最大值 LC_ 347.前 K 个高频元素。

2024-07-27 20:53:37 158

原创 Day_10_算法训练营第十天 | LC_ 232.用栈实现队列 LC_225. 用队列实现栈 LC_20. 有效的括号 LC_1047. 删除字符串中的所有相邻重复项

LC_1047. 删除字符串中的所有相邻重复项。LC_ 232.用栈实现队列。LC_225. 用队列实现栈。LC_20. 有效的括号。

2024-07-27 20:46:43 116

原创 Day_9_算法训练营第九天 | LC_151.翻转字符串里的单词 卡码网:55.右旋转字符串 LC_28. 实现 strStr() LC_459.重复的子字符串

LC_28. 实现 strStr()LC_151.翻转字符串里的单词。LC_459.重复的子字符串。卡码网:55.右旋转字符串。

2024-07-25 22:42:31 191

原创 Day_7_算法训练营第七天 | LC_344.反转字符串 LC_541. 反转字符串II 卡码网:54.替换数字

LC_541. 反转字符串II。LC_344.反转字符串。卡码网:54.替换数字。

2024-07-24 17:32:42 198

原创 Day_6_算法训练营第六天 | LC_454.四数相加II LC_383. 赎金信 LC_15. 三数之和 LC_18. 四数之和

一、提要454.四数相加 II 383. 赎金信 15. 三数之和 18. 四数之和 二、题目完成AC代码及做题体悟454.四数相加II /*454. 四数相加 II中等相关标签相关企业给你四个整数数组 nums1、nums2、nums3 和 nums4 ,数组长度都是 n ,请你计算有多少个元组 (i, j, k, l) 能满足:0 <= i, j, k, l < nnums1[i] + nums2[j] + nums3[k] + nums4[

2024-07-23 15:28:59 134

原创 Day_5_算法训练营第五天 | LC_242.有效的字母异位词 LC_349. 两个数组的交集 LC_202.快乐数 LC_1. 两数之和

242.有效的字母异位词。349. 两个数组的交集。

2024-07-22 23:04:24 181

原创 Day_4_算法训练营第四天 | LC24. 两两交换链表中的节点 LC19.删除链表的倒数第N个节点 LC面试题 02.07. 链表相交 LC142.环形链表II

这个题目入眼比较简单哈只需要处理两个问题,第一我们需要找到要删除的节点的地址,第二便是定位到需要删除的节点并且删除,因为在做第一遍解法的时候没考率到size的大小的正确的判断气死我了NND(真气死我了铁铁,已经想到的问题没有去做导致后面出现BUG,DBUG的时候没有找到),然后我突然想到如果是倒数,还是倒着来的,我为什么不用递归呢,写完了想发到题解里卖弄一下,结果发现早已经有人这么做了,这个是真的很气!自己写了一个(点视频给你们超链接了),个人建议别直接看代码真看不懂。这个我是真不会,看了卡哥的。

2024-07-21 19:15:10 1109

原创 Day3_算法训练营第三天 |203.移除链表元素 707.设计链表206.反转链表

203的思路十分正确但是在处理问题时发现在循环同意原理中我发现特殊情况有点多尤其在头元素的处理上是不一样的是需要额外处理的这就很难受于是我就想可不可以在链表之前加入新的头使原来的头也可以当作中间元素处理。203.移除链表元素 707.设计链表 206.反转链表。203.移除链表元素。

2024-07-19 19:43:57 226

原创 Day2_算法训练营第二天 |977.有序数组的平方 ,209.长度最小的子数组 ,59.螺旋矩阵

学习了滑动窗口双指针,感觉这个很重要,感觉每一次的条件判断是最关键的,“slow”什么时候移动。螺旋矩阵的话有了思路,有了循环不变量就变得简单了,一遍AC。2、运用了两个指针的办法(像是双指针的前传)1、很简单的思路平方取出来,排序(暴力)个人思路时间超限了(18/21)977.有序数组的平方。

2024-07-18 21:19:48 641

原创 Day1_算法训练营第一天 |704. 二分查找、27. 移除元素

今天第一天学习的是数组的内容,具体算法有关的是二分查找和数组中移除元素,在力扣中的具体题目是和,并且有附加题目如下。

2024-07-17 22:11:26 1789

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除